Even as technology spending worldwide is increasing rapidly, wealth management firms have been slow to adopt technology, despite unmistakable trends across all other industries. This paper investigates the disruption of technology in the sector.
Clients in the Middle East are placing increasing importance on the digital savviness of service providers. Clients experiencing critical life transitions, like marriage, retirement, and estate distribution seek more digital touchpoints, easily available investment advice, and seamless support.
As early as 2017, policymakers and regulators have supported investments in Fintech to drive growth. Dubai, Manama, Riyadh, and Kuwait City are the top destinations in the Middle East.
